Meredith Sobel is a certified integrative health and wellness coach. She attended Barnard College, the Harvard School of Public Health where she earned a Master of Science in Health Decision Science and received her nutrition training at the Institute for Integrative Nutrition. She is currently enrolled in the nutrition education program at Columbia University's Teachers College. Armed with a combination of traditional western as well as accepted alternative approaches, she works with clients in a private practice on Manhattan's Upper West Side and over the telephone. She also speaks to organizations and corporations and gives workshops throughout Manhattan as well as cooking demonstrations and leads health retreats. Meredith has lost over 40 pounds and kept it off for a period of three years. She has struggled with weight loss and improper eating her whole life. She is a recovering sugar and caffiene addict.
